Add zuul supplementary groups before setgid/setuid

When zuul-executor is dropping root privileges, pull a list
of supplementary groups for the target user, to keep them make
sure that they are added before calling setgid() and setuid().

Change-Id: I02f724a3fb01b69798681c6f2bbc83852c87246f
1 file changed